Decoding the 36 Volt Ezgo Txt Wiring Diagram
The 36 Volt Ezgo Txt Wiring Diagram is essentially a visual representation of the electrical pathways within your golf cart. It shows the flow of electricity from the batteries to various components like the motor, controller, solenoid, lights, and accessories. Think of it as a map that helps you trace wires, identify connection points, and understand the function of each part. Without this diagram, diagnosing electrical problems would be akin to searching for a needle in a haystack. Understanding this diagram is crucial for anyone looking to maintain, repair, or customize their 36-volt EZGO TXT golf cart.
These diagrams typically utilize standardized symbols to represent different electrical components. For instance, a series of parallel lines might indicate a battery, while a circle with an 'M' inside could represent the motor. The lines connecting these symbols represent the wires themselves, often color-coded to further aid in identification. Key elements you'll commonly find on a 36 Volt Ezgo Txt Wiring Diagram include:
- Battery Pack (series of 6-volt batteries)
- Controller (the "brain" of the cart)
- Solenoid (a heavy-duty switch)
- Motor
- Forward/Reverse Switch
- Key Switch
- Charger Receptacle
- Accessories (lights, horn, etc.)
Having a 36 Volt Ezgo Txt Wiring Diagram readily available allows for efficient troubleshooting. When a component isn't working, you can use the diagram to trace the power supply and identify potential breaks in the circuit, faulty connections, or a malfunctioning part. This systematic approach saves time and prevents unnecessary component replacements. For example, if your lights aren't working, the diagram will show you the path from the battery to the light switch and then to the lights, helping you pinpoint where the issue lies.

A detailed 36 Volt Ezgo Txt Wiring Diagram can also be invaluable for modifications and upgrades. If you're looking to add new accessories like a sound system or upgraded lighting, the diagram will show you the available power sources and the best points to tap into the existing electrical system without causing overload or short circuits. Always refer to the specific diagram for your model year and configuration, as there can be variations even within the EZGO TXT line. Having the correct diagram ensures that any work you undertake is performed safely and effectively.
